Cost To Move A Storage Building

how much does it cost to move a storage building

Moving a storage building typically costs between $500 and $5,000, depending on the size, distance, and complexity of the move. Smaller sheds are less expensive to relocate.

Key Cost Factors

Several factors influence the cost, including the building's size, weight, and the terrain it needs to be moved across. Permits may also be required.

  • Size and weight of the building
  • Distance of the move
  • Need for specialized equipment
  • Permit costs

Preparation and Additional Expenses

Proper preparation, such as clearing the path and disconnecting utilities, can affect the overall cost. Hiring professionals ensures safe transportation.

Additional expenses might include foundation preparation at the new site. It's important to get multiple quotes from moving companies.

Insurance coverage during the move is crucial to protect against damages. Always verify the mover's credentials and experience.
